Abstract
Two-segment distributed feedback (DFB) GaAs/AlGaAs bound-to-continuum quantum cascade laser,; emitting at similar to 10.8 mu m were fabricated and investigated. Reversible switching between two different DFB modes by current injection control yielding sidemode suppression ratios up to > 23 dB is reported. Two different devices were fabricated for which the distance between the different DFB modes is 1.5 and 2.5 cm(-1), respectively, and quasi-continuous tuning over a range of > 9 cm(-1) (105 nm) between 120 and 250 K was observed.
